Pricing of Demolition & Floor Services in Singapore: Contractor Charges
Understanding the cost of tiling contractor sg stripping and ceramic services in Singapore can be difficult, especially when assessing professional fees . Typically, stripping prices between SGD 20 to SGD 60 per square meter , based on the complexity of the existing floor and the machinery required. Tiling laying rates usually vary from SGD 25 to SGD 65 per square area, with factors like the type of ceramic , design intricacy, and reachability playing a significant role . Furthermore , anticipate for supplementary costs such as debris disposal and resources.

Typical Pitfalls to Avoid When Choosing a Flooring Contractor (Singapore)
Selecting the ideal tiler for your property in Singapore can be a difficult process. Many clients unfortunately make some mistakes that lead to substandard finishes. Here are a few important things to watch out for. First, neglecting to confirm the contractor's license and insurance is a major red flag. Don't just take their statement – double-check with the relevant authorities like the BCA. Secondly, obtaining just quote can hinder your choices and potentially lead you to overpay . Get at least three quotes from various contractors. Furthermore, disregarding online testimonials and endorsements can be detrimental. A apparently good contractor might have concealed issues. Finally, always ensure you have a written contract outlining the project details, items to be used, payment plan, and guarantee .
